FAQ: How does Parchline detect the encoding of uploaded text files?

Parchline first checks for a byte-order mark, then runs a statistical sniff over the first 64 KB, falling back to the uploader's declared locale. Misdetections usually show as mojibake in the preview pane; re-upload with an explicit encoding flag. To open the on-call diagnostics vault for raw byte dumps, use the passphrase below.

vault phrase of fafop-hahop = ralys-kasion-normir-belix-silys-fendor

14:22 — Transcode farm at Brindlewood started backing up hard. Turned out the frostjaw workers were all pinned on one oversized 8K source file and the scheduler never preempted them. We drained the queue manually and bumped the per-job timeout. Future maintainers: check preemption settings first. The worker build that exhibited this is referenced by the token below.

build token for tajeg-bajep: htk14_409ba9df6b8acb

Subject: DR drill results — Sketchwright undo/redo subsystem

Team,

Tuesday's disaster-recovery drill focused on restoring the Sketchwright diagram editor's history service. The undo stack replayed cleanly from the journaled snapshots; redo diverged on two documents where branch merges had pruned entries, and we've filed follow-ups. Restore time was within target. One procedural note for the record: reopening the history vault after a cold restore requires a manual unlock, and the recovery passphrase for that step is below.

unlock words, bawef-kahap: sorax-sorir-quenys-aldok

**Q: The ChronoMat reader at the finish line isn't registering chips. What do I check?** A: First, confirm the mat cable is seated in port A — port B is decode-only. Second, check the reader's sync light; solid amber means it lost the race clock from the Fennick timing van. Power-cycle once, max. If chips still don't read, swap to the spare unit in the gear crate. Do not edit split data manually. Setup diagrams and the swap procedure are on the internal wiki.

wiki page, bagep-hawef: https://harbor.orvextech.corp/settings/pipeline/pages/board/build/job/board/a16c9d588653b36356696de8